TSMC Stock Holds Flat Despite 44.7% July Sales Surge

This article first appeared on GuruFocus.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ing (NYSE:TSM), the world's largest contract-chip manufacturer, reported another monster month in July, with revenue surging 44.7% year over year to approximately NT$467.58 billion. Sales also climbed 5.6% from June's NT$442.68 billion, adding roughly NT$24.90 billion in just one month. Yet TSMC's U.S.-listed shares barely moved Monday morning. That disconnect says plenty: AI demand remains red hot, but investors have already set an exceptionally high bar for the company delivering the chips behind the boom. Warning! Guru

Chip equipment stocks rise after Taiwan Semiconductor revenue surges 45%

What happened: Shares of chip equipment makers rose on Monday, withASML (ASML) leading Applied Materials (AMAT) and Lam Research (LRCX) higher. What's behind the move: The companies, which provide advanced semiconductor-making equipment to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ing Company (TSM), moved higher after TSMC said its revenue jumped 5.6% in July to around $14.51 billion from the prior month and 44.7% from a year earlier. On an annualized basis, TSMC's revenue for January through July 2026 totaled roughly $89.11 billion, up 37% from the same period in 2025. (ASML ) Go deeper with AlphaSpace

How the page works

How to read the score

The score shows direction

It describes the weighted balance of qualifying headlines. A score of 50 can mean balanced news or that there is not enough evidence; the status label explains which.

Confidence is separate

Confidence measures depth, source breadth, direct relevance, freshness and agreement. It does not rise merely because the tone is extreme.

Price is confirmation

Weekly price response, trend and fair-value position test whether the market is accepting or rejecting the news. They never rewrite the news score.

What the page does

It measures news already published. It is not a forecast, recommendation or price target.
